Chef Marut Sikka, popularly known as India’s culinary ambassador and his team will prepare meals for the guests at Global Investors' Summit, which is going to held today at Indore, Madhya Pradesh.

The menu for the lunch has been divided into two parts - one for 200 VVIPs and another for the remaining delegates. The VVIP lunch will cost Rs 3,000 per plate exclusive of taxes and the lunch for the delegates will cost Rs 1,975 per plate.

Sikka has been credited with creating menus for more than a dozen Indian restaurants worldwide and designing gourmet meals for clients like Atal Bihari Vajpayee and the Bachchans.

Years of experience and expertise come together in the food impresario’s high profile Delhi-based restaurant Magique that specialises in the fusion of Asian foods.

Sikka has long been a renowned food consultant. Some of his famous recipes likely for today’s event are bhindi ka salan, badami lamb korma, anardana raita, methi chicken, talwa paratha, cheese chicken kebabs, bharwan gobhi, dahi bhalla and shahi tukda with pineapple.

A connoisseur of Indian food, Sikka has spent years searching and collecting original recipes from small towns and veteran cooks. A specialist in Awadhi cooking, his creations have a royal touch.

His chefs will prepare lunch at the well-equipped kitchen of the Brilliant Convention Centre. Separate seating arrangements have been made for the VVIPs, VIPs and remaining delegates.

In contrast, the lunch for the other two days will be a relatively simple affair. Local caterers Bhandari and Shiv Maharaj have been given the responsibility for preparing buffet lunch on October 8 and October 10 respectively. They will charge about Rs 700 per plate.

The administration has also arranged for 3,000 food packets for police and security personnel and drivers. A gala dinner and cultural event has been organised at Sayaji Hotel for select delegates on today night.
